REQUIREMENT
An aerospace company was required to keep a number of Chinook helicopters in service at all times. High levels of unavailable parts could impact on the ability to repair aircraft in a timely manner. So the customer required RGIS to help establish:
- Validation of the number of parts in stock
 - The value of the stock items
 - What was the condition of the parts in stock
 - Where the parts were located
 - To cover multiple military and third party secure locations
 
SOLUTION
The aerospace company partnered with RGIS to create the custom reporting required:
- A bespoke program was created to facilitate the many and varied streams of information required
 - Variance reports were generated in real time
 - A rigid schedule to include all military and third party secure locations was put in place over a tight time frame
 - All locations were counted at the same time
 
RESULTS
The aerospace company found that by outsourcing the helicopter parts inventory project to RGIS, the customer was able to:
- All locations including all military and third party secure locations were counted
 - Identify a substantial number of parts which were not located where expected
 - Access global data at the same time due to RGIS scheduling of counts
 - More readily identify where there was an urgent and immediate need for parts
 - Determine which parts needed replacing due to the condition of the part
